¿Cómo dividir cadenas en r

Video: Секрет - Как идет милость небес .. !! Dr. Omar Abdelkafy - EB 2017

Una colección de letras y palabras combinadas se llama cuerda. Siempre que trabaje con el texto, tiene que ser capaz de concatenar palabras (la cadena de ellos juntos) y los separaron. En R, se utiliza el pegar() funcionar para concatenar y la strsplit () funcionar para dividir. En esta sección, le mostraremos cómo utilizar ambas funciones.

Video: String (Cadena) SPLIT- Programando en C# Parte 4-8

En primer lugar, crear un vector personaje llamado pangrama, y asignarle el valor “El rápido zorro marrón salta sobre el perro perezoso”, como sigue:

gt; pangrama lt; - "El rápido zorro marrón salta sobre el perro perezoso"gt; pangrama [1] "El rápido zorro marrón salta sobre el perro perezoso"

Para dividir este texto en el límites de las palabras (Espacios), puede utilizar strsplit () como sigue:

gt; strsplit (pangrama, " ") [[1]] [1] "los" "rápido" "marrón" "zorro" "saltos" "encima" "el" "perezoso" "perro"

Observe que la primera línea de inusual strsplit ()‘S salida consiste en [[1]]. Similar a la forma en que R muestra vectores, [[1]] significa que R está mostrando el primer elemento de una lista. Las listas son conceptos muy importantes en R- que le permiten combinar todo tipo de variables.

En el ejemplo anterior, esta lista sólo tiene un único elemento. Sí, es cierto: La lista tiene un elemento, pero ese elemento es un vector.

Para extraer un elemento de una lista, usted tiene que utilizar dobles corchetes. dividir su pangrama en palabras, y asignar el primer elemento a una nueva variable llamada palabras, usando doble cuadrados soportes ([[]]) De subconjuntos, como sigue:

Video: Separar cadenas en Java - Split Strings in Java

palabras lt; - strsplit (pangrama, " ") [[1]] gt; palabras [1] "los" "rápido" "marrón" "zorro" "saltos" "encima" "el" "perezoso" "perro"

Para encontrar los elementos únicos de un vector, incluyendo un vector de texto, se utiliza el único() función. En la variable palabras, "el" aparece dos veces: una vez en minúsculas y una vez con la primera letra en mayúscula. Para obtener una lista de las palabras únicas, primero convierta palabras a minúsculas y luego usar único:

Video: ✔ Cómo cortar una cadena - cómo funciona un despinador de cadena

gt; únicos (ToLower (palabras)) [1] "el" "rápido" "marrón" "zorro" "saltos" "encima" "perezoso"[8] "perro"
Artículos Relacionados